Issued by the Philippines in 1994, this ₱7 Christmas stamp celebrates the nation’s rich festive traditions under the theme “Pasko ’94” (Christmas 1994). The design features a beautifully woven pair of native Christmas bells adorned with pine cones, holly, and red ribbons — symbols of both local craft and global holiday spirit. The typography carries a joyful, hand-lettered style reflecting Filipino warmth and creativity. This issue is a cherished collectible from the Philippines’ annual Christmas series, admired for its vibrant colors and cultural charm.
